Object's Name: Fragment Table Top Engraved
Period: Early Roman (period)
Material: Limestone
Site: Jerusalem, City of David
Description: Fragment of tabletop decorated with carved design of rectangular frames, one of them containing a circular motif.
Bibliography:
Zilberstein A and Nissim Ben Efraim N 2013. The Stone Vessels And Furniture Of The Early Roman Period. In: D Ben-Ami. Jerusalem. Excavations in the Tyropoeon Valley (Giv'ati Parking Lot), Vol.I. IAAR 52: 211-228, Fig. 9.7: 3.
